I will be interested to see how Jack progresses under our medical team, we did very well last season generally and as many have pointed out on here, before his injury problems Jack Rodwell was one of the better English upcoming players. At 21 this kid already has full international status and over 100 appearances for Everton, 85 of which are Prem appearances. He also has 9 European appearances, not too shabby for a kid at 21 who has had long periods out, let's just hope we can fix him and he's not our new MJ.
